In a day and age where "Entrepreneur" has become the trendiest thing to be, today's guest affirms that not everybody is cut out to be an entrepreneur. In fact, the traits that make someone best-suited to be an entrepreneur are things that we're born with, not things that we acquire over time. Do you have what it takes to be an entrepreneur? Simply follow the link: discoverpraxis.com/essential11 GINO WICKMAN An entrepreneur since the age of 21, Gino has had an obsession for learning what makes businesses and entrepreneurs thrive. Based on his years of real-world experience, he created the Entrepreneurial Operating System® (EOS®), a practical method for helping companies achieve greatness. He founded EOS Worldwide, an organization that helps thousands of businesses implement EOS with the aid of an international team of over 350 professional and certified EOS Implementers and online support. He is the author of the award-winning, best-selling book Traction: Get a Grip on Your Business, as well as Get a Grip, Rocket Fuel, How to Be a Great Boss, and What the Heck is EOS?. Gino is now devoting time and energy toward helping entrepreneurs-in-the-making get a huge jump-start on taking their entrepreneurial leap, which is why he created Entrepreneurial Leap.
